Output 9cd0585db8eeab92b602cf729b7224a8fef35974e2c7e714d180b425baa2c9c4:6

value
1976509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50b31bf3f613c1f1c9f1b49f64225fe113392c95 OP_EQUAL
address
393iYcd1eNLxFT2vUNhPJTACuVrFpdXRz5
transaction
9cd0585db8eeab92b602cf729b7224a8fef35974e2c7e714d180b425baa2c9c4
spent
true